Output e6fa6729fe21fb481901a60300032ee02835e1db3600628d541625e77b138059:101

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de8a6dd8777bd5d1c9544b811dc79d9eec5a9d14a365d2681b6b6d83eee58d8e
address
bc1pm69xmkrh002arj25fwq3m3uanmk948g55djay6qmddkc8mh93k8q2x9uvh
transaction
e6fa6729fe21fb481901a60300032ee02835e1db3600628d541625e77b138059